The FloPlast White Square Downpipe offers a durable and effective solution for rainwater drainage,...The FloPlast White Square Downpipe offers a durable and effective solution for rainwater drainage, designed for seamless integration with square guttering systems. This downpipe ensures efficient water flow and reduces the risk of blockages. Its high-quality white finish provides a neat, professional appearance suitable for domestic and commercial properties. Available in 2.5m, 4m, and 5.5m lengths, it's typically used with square and ogee gutter systems. Shorter lengths are suitable for single-storey buildings, while longer lengths are for two-storey buildings and above. Rainwater pipes feature a push-fit joint, avoiding the need for silicon or solvent weld to allow for future cleaning or unblocking.

FAQs
What tools do I need for installation?
You typically need a measuring tape, saw (for cutting the pipe), and possibly a ladder for accessing the gutters.
Can I use this downpipe with any gutter system?
No, this downpipe is specifically designed for use with square guttering systems.
How do I cut the downpipe?
Use a fine-tooth saw to cut the downpipe to the required length. Ensure a clean, straight cut for proper jointing.

How often should I clean the downpipe?
It is recommended to inspect and clean the downpipe at least twice a year, or more frequently if you live in an area with a lot of trees.
Can I paint the downpipe?
While it is possible to paint the downpipe, ensure you use a paint suitable for plastic and follow the manufacturer's instructions.
What lengths are available?
The FloPlast White Square Downpipe is available in 2.5m, 4m, and 5.5m lengths.
Troubleshooting
Downpipe is leaking.
Check the push-fit joints to ensure they are properly connected. If necessary, disassemble and reassemble, ensuring a tight fit.
Water is not draining efficiently.
Check for blockages in the downpipe. Remove any leaves or debris that may be obstructing the flow. Ensure the guttering system is clear.

Setup, Compatibility & Care
Compatibility: This downpipe is specifically designed for use with square guttering systems.
Installation: Ensure the guttering is securely fixed. Measure and cut the downpipe to the required length. Connect the downpipe sections using the push-fit joints, ensuring they are firmly connected.
Care: Regularly inspect the downpipe for blockages, particularly after heavy rainfall. Clean the downpipe as needed, using a brush or hose to remove debris. Avoid using harsh chemicals that could damage the material.
